Renata A. Guidry is an associate at Epport, Richman & Robbins, LLP experienced in all aspects of litigation. Ms. Guidry's law practice has included business, complex construction and intellectual property litigation. Ms. Guidry was selected for inclusion in 2009 Southern California Super Lawyers - Rising Stars.
ADMISSIONS:
Ms. Guidry was admitted to the State bar of California in 2003. She is licensed to practice law in all California and federal courts in the state of California, U.S.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it, U.S. District Court of Colorado and U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of Texas. Ms. Guidry is a member of the American Bar Association, California State Bar Association, Los Angeles County Bar Association and Women Lawyers Association of Los Angeles.
EDUCATION:
Ms. Guidry received a Bachelor of Arts in Economics with honors from the University of Florida in 2000, and a Juris Doctor from Loyola Law School, Los Angeles in 2003, where Ms. Guidry served as Executive Editor of the International and Comparative Law Review. While at Loyola, she participated in Loyola's International Law Summer Program at the University of International Business and Economics in Beijing, China.
PUBLISHED WORKS:
The Need for MERCOSUL Harmonization: Brazil's Consumer Protection Law as Focal Point, 24 LOYOLA INT'L & COMP. L REV. 361 (2002).
The Steel Price Explosion: What is an Owner or Contractor to Do?, THE CONSTRUCTION LAWYER, Summer 2004, Vol. 24, No. 3.
Co-author, Liquidated Damages for Delay in Construction Contracts, CONSTRUCTION ACCOUNTING AND TAXATION JOURNAL, Sept/Oct 2006
